Transaction

aa3923ca3a67b95fc09a1f260d6aeea04e754d7cd5d7c7fe54b40a3138ee553c
344,414 confirmations
Timestamp
1567708315
Block593,404
Fee5,480 sats
Fee rate27.4 sats/vB
view on mempool.space

Inputs & Outputs